Celebrating Diversity in the Classroom

Celebrating Diversity in the Classroom is a short documentary created with the support of the Alberta Teachers' Association.

Physician, author and education advocate, Dr. Nhung N. Tran-Davies shares the compelling story behind her children’s book The Doll, which follows a young girl who must abruptly leave her home to face uncertainty and danger. Celebrating Diversity in the Classroom explores ways to stay connected to one's culture and heritage through stories told by authors, educators, and students.
